In nature, every species is a product undergoing constant evolution. In our framework, a `Product` represents any entity that can evolve through systematic testing and validation.
## What is a Product?
A Product can be:
- Physical goods (semiconductors, t-shirts, cars)
- Digital experiences (apps, features, onboarding flows)
- Services (subscription plans, support systems)
- Hybrid offerings (IoT devices with software)
## Key Characteristics
1. **Hierarchical Nature**
- Products can be components of other products
- Example: Silicon wafer → Individual chips → Final iPhone
- Each level inherits testing methodology while maintaining unique specs
- Products define the fundamental unit of evolution
- Products have clear specifications that guide measurement
- Products maintain version history tracking evolutionary progress
- Products establish boundaries for focused experimentation
- Products provide context for interpreting measurements
2. **Lineage Tracking**
- Full evolutionary history from raw material to final form
- Complete audit trail of changes and improvements
- Parent-child relationships between product versions
- Products can be components of larger products
- Components inherit testing methodologies from parent products
- Each level maintains unique specifications and success criteria
- Complete lineage tracking across hierarchical levels
- Example: Silicon wafer → Individual chips → Final device

3. **Specification Framework**
- Every Product has defined Specs governing expected behavior
- Specs establish upper and lower bounds for acceptable performance
- Specs evolve as the Product matures
- Consistent testing validates compliance with Specs
- Process capability metrics quantify performance against Specs
4. **Lifecycle Management**
- Products progress through defined stages (concept, development, production)
- Each stage has unique testing and validation requirements
- Full audit trail captures all changes and improvements
- Versioning tracks significant evolutionary steps
- Historical data provides context for future improvements
